Indonesia - Non-Food Alcohol Production
Since 2014, Indonesia Non-Food Alcohol Production increased 7.6% year on year. At 104 Thousand Metric Tons in 2019, the country was ranked number 18 comparing other countries in Non-Food Alcohol Production. Indonesia is overtaken by Swaziland, which was ranked number 17 at 131 Thousand Metric Tons and is followed by Bolivia with 103 Thousand Metric Tons. India ranked the highest with 3,166 Thousand Metric Tons in 2019, that is -6.8% versus 2018. Brazil, United States and Myanmar resp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Denmark witnessed the best average annual growth at +24.6% per year, while Ukraine recorded the worst performance at -10.2% per year.
